NVIDIA was named in author class actions premised on NVIDIA's NeMo framework and on alleged use of Books3 in NeMo-related training. Most theories are at the motion-to-dismiss stage; courts have signaled skepticism of upstream-tooling liability.

Yes. NVIDIA is currently a defendant in 1 AI-related lawsuit tracked by AI Lawsuit Tracker. NVIDIA faces a putative author class action over the NeMo training framework. One related action (Youngblood v. NVIDIA) was voluntarily dismissed in February 2026.
